Sometimes Firefox stops to send/receive all tcp packets, so there is no any site available to open. There is no even request to server, when i try to open any site. During this stuck firefox.exe takes 25% of cpu usage (one of 4 cores), perfmon says - One of process threads wait for network Input/Output. It looks like socket is blocked on some operation for some reason. Only firefox restart can help in this case. So what can be a problem ?

hi, does it make any difference when you manually clear the cache folder while firefox is closed?

press windows-key+R and open: "%localappdata%\Mozilla\Firefox\" an explorer window should pop-up, in there delete the folder named "Profiles" and run firefox again.

What kind of internet connection do you use?

How is the router connected (USB or fixed network card)?


Boot the computer in Windows Safe mode with network support to see if that has effect in case security software is causing problems.

Router connected via ethernet cable into the motherboard embeded LAN. Other net applications (Steam client for example) are work good, even when firefox is stuck. I just need to restart it and it will works. But i dont know why firefox blocking its own sockets sometimes. My cache is empty by default (disabled).
